Drug treatment services for the hearing impaired are accessible in both an outpatient and inpatient basis. Individuals with a hearing impairment can be at a greater risk of substance abuse problems due to their handicap. Having a serious disability can be a root cause for distress, discouragement, depression, unhappiness and apathy for both adolescents and adults who could easily turn to alcohol or drugs to deal with these feelings and emotions. Hearing impaired treatment services are accessible in Westover to help resolve addiction for these clients, with ASL and other assistance which provides recovery and treatment information and education in writing so that patients aren't prevented from recovering because of their handicap.

Addiction rehabilitation centers that have full time staff to provide assistance for the hearing impaired are the most ideal facilities to to look into. Some rehabs only employ part-time staff to interpret and assist hearing impaired clients, which this means hearing impaired clients won't benefit as much as everyone else and will miss out on vital activities they should be involved with every day. There could be video presentations available which utilize sign language as well, which can also be really helpful.

There are agencies and organizations that can provide hearing impaired individuals struggling with substance abuse issues with resources and information to discover and locate the recovery services they need. One of these is the Deaf Off Drugs and Alcohol (DODA).
